Shaquille O'Neal Questions Jayson Tatum's Hall of Fame Case as Achilles Tear Clouds Next Season

Shaq claimed that the Hall of Fame has lowered its bar by inducting players before they establish enduring credentials.

Overview

  • On The Big Podcast, O'Neal said the Hall of Fame has loosened its criteria and lamented that players are being prematurely inducted.
  • He distinguished between a Basketball Hall of Fame and a 'Bad Motherf**ker Hall of Fame', reserving the latter for only a handful of current stars.
  • Despite his NBA championship, six All-Star nods and five All-NBA selections by age 27, fans and experts remain divided on Tatum's readiness.
  • Tatum ruptured his left Achilles tendon during the Eastern Conference semifinals, an injury expected to sideline him for most of the 2025-26 season and complicate his future prospects.
  • Former NBA guard Brandon Jennings countered that Tatum's resume already meets Hall of Fame criteria based on championships and individual honors.
